免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

ios开发证书在线申请

在iOS开发中,证书是必不可少的一个环节。iOS开发证书可以用于发布应用程序、开发者签名、推送通知等。本文将介绍iOS开发证书的在线申请原理和详细步骤。

一、证书种类

在开始申请iOS开发证书之前,我们需要了解一下证书的种类。iOS开发证书主要分为以下几种:

1. 开发证书:用于开发阶段的应用程序调试和测试。

2. 发布证书:用于发布应用程序到App Store或者企业内部分发。

3. 推送证书:用于应用程序推送通知功能。

二、证书申请

1. 登录苹果开发者中心

在申请证书之前,需要先登录苹果开发者中心。苹果开发者中心网址为:https://developer.apple.com/。如果没有开发者账号,需要先注册一个开发者账号。

2. 创建App ID

在申请证书之前,需要先创建一个App ID。App ID是应用程序在苹果开发者中心的唯一标识符。创建App ID的步骤如下:

(1)登录苹果开发者中心,进入“Certificates, Identifiers & Profiles”页面。

(2)选择“Identifiers”选项卡,点击“+”按钮,创建一个新的App ID。

(3)填写App ID的相关信息,包括名称、Bundle ID等。其中Bundle ID是应用程序的唯一标识符,需要注意的是,Bundle ID必须与应用程序中的Bundle ID一致。

(4)点击“Continue”按钮,确认App ID的信息。

3. 创建证书请求

创建证书请求是申请iOS开发证书的第一步,需要在本地生成一个证书请求文件,然后将证书请求文件上传到苹果开发者中心。创建证书请求的步骤如下:

(1)打开“钥匙串访问”应用程序,选择“证书助理”->“从证书颁发机构请求证书”。

(2)填写证书请求的相关信息,包括姓名、电子邮件地址等。其中,常用名称需要填写自己的姓名,电子邮件地址需要填写自己的Apple ID。

(3)选择“保存到磁盘”选项,并选择保存的路径和文件名,然后点击“继续”。

(4)输入证书请求的密码,并点击“OK”。

(5)将生成的证书请求文件上传到苹果开发者中心。

4. 下载证书

上传证书请求文件之后,需要等待苹果开发者中心审核通过,审核通过后,就可以下载证书了。证书下载的步骤如下:

(1)进入“Certificates, Identifiers & Profiles”页面,选择“Certificates”选项卡。

(2)点击“+”按钮,选择“iOS App Development”证书类型,然后点击“Continue”按钮。

(3)选择刚刚创建的App ID,然后点击“Continue”按钮。

(4)上传证书请求文件,然后点击“Generate”按钮,等待苹果开发者中心生成证书。

(5)下载生成的证书文件,并将证书文件导入到Xcode中。

5. 配置Xcode

下载证书之后,需要在Xcode中配置证书。配置证书的步骤如下:

(1)打开Xcode,选择“Preferences”->“Accounts”。

(2)选择自己的开发者账号,并点击“View Details”按钮。

(3)选择“iOS App Development”证书,并点击“Download”按钮,下载证书。

(4)在“Build Settings”中选择“Code Signing”选项卡,并将证书设置为“iOS Developer”。

6. 测试应用程序

完成证书配置之后,就可以测试应用程序了。将应用程序安装到测试设备上,并使用Xcode进行调试。

三、总结

iOS开发证书的在线申请需要经过多个步骤,包括创建App ID、创建证书请求、上传证书请求文件、下载证书、配置Xcode等。申请证书的过程可能会比较繁琐,但是证书是发布应用程序、开发者签名、推送通知等必不可少的一个环节,掌握证书的申请方法对于iOS开发者来说是非常重要的。


相关知识:
苹果签名不一致
苹果签名不一致是指在安装或更新应用程序时,系统提示应用程序签名无效或不一致。这种情况通常会出现在下载应用程序时,应用程序的签名已经被修改或者篡改,导致系统无法验证应用程序的真实性和完整性。苹果的应用程序签名是通过苹果开发者中心进行签名的,每个应用程序都有一
2023-04-07
苹果应用签名怎么搞
苹果应用签名是指在将应用程序发布到苹果商店之前,需要通过一系列的数字签名和验证来确保应用程序的安全性和完整性。本文将从以下几个方面介绍苹果应用签名的原理和详细步骤。一、苹果应用签名的原理苹果应用签名是基于公钥加密技术实现的。具体来说,苹果将应用程序的开发者
2023-04-07
支持ios5的签名
iOS 5 的签名主要指的是苹果公司对于安装在 iOS 设备上的应用程序进行数字签名的机制。这个机制的作用是确保应用程序的完整性和安全性,防止恶意软件和病毒的入侵。本文将介绍 iOS 5 签名的原理和详细介绍。iOS 5 签名的原理iOS 5 签名的原理是
2023-04-07
苹果7p手机签名
苹果7p手机签名,是指在苹果7p手机上安装未经过苹果官方认证的应用程序,需要使用到的一种技术手段。在苹果的iOS系统中,只有经过苹果官方认证的应用程序才能在设备上被安装和运行。但是,有些应用程序并不在苹果官方的App Store上架,而是通过非官方渠道进行
2023-04-07
ios自动签名是什么意思
iOS自动签名(Automatic Signing)是一种自动化的方式,用于在Xcode中为iOS应用程序创建和管理证书和描述文件。这种方式可以大大简化证书和描述文件的管理,节省开发者的时间和精力。在Xcode中,每个iOS应用程序都需要一个证书和一个描述
2023-04-07
ios怎么签名文件
在iOS开发过程中,签名是一个非常重要的步骤。签名文件不仅可以保证应用程序的安全性,也可以确保应用程序在安装和运行时不会遇到任何问题。本文将详细介绍iOS签名文件的原理和步骤。1. 签名文件的原理iOS签名文件的原理是将应用程序和对应的证书进行绑定,确保应
2023-04-07
ios开发者证书注册
iOS开发者证书是苹果公司为了保护iOS应用程序的安全性而设立的一种安全机制。开发者在发布iOS应用程序时,必须经过苹果公司的审核,并使用苹果公司颁发的开发者证书进行签名,以确保应用程序的安全性和可靠性。本文将详细介绍iOS开发者证书注册的原理及流程。一、
2023-04-07
ios上架证书申请
iOS上架证书是iOS应用开发者必备的一项证书,可以让开发者将自己的应用程序上传到App Store上架,供全球用户下载。本文将详细介绍iOS上架证书的申请流程和原理。1. 什么是iOS上架证书iOS上架证书是由苹果公司颁发的一种数字证书,用于验证开发者身
2023-04-07
ios12受信任的系统证书
iOS 12受信任的系统证书是一种数字证书,用于验证iOS设备上的软件和服务的身份和安全性。这些证书由苹果公司颁发,用于验证各种应用程序和服务的身份。这篇文章将详细介绍iOS 12受信任的系统证书及其原理。iOS 12受信任的系统证书原理iOS 12受信任
2023-04-07
ios 签名原理
iOS签名原理是指iOS系统中对应用程序进行数字签名的一种机制。它可以保证应用程序的完整性、真实性和安全性,避免应用程序被篡改或恶意攻击。iOS签名原理的实现是基于公钥加密和数字签名技术。当应用程序开发完成后,开发者需要使用Apple提供的证书进行签名。证
2023-04-07
ios 信任https证书
在iOS设备上,如果你想要访问一个使用HTTPS协议的网站,你需要信任该网站的HTTPS证书。否则,你的iOS设备会提示你该证书不受信任,无法继续访问该网站。那么,什么是HTTPS证书,为什么需要信任它,以及如何信任HTTPS证书呢?接下来,我将详细介绍这
2023-04-07
ios https 证书获取
iOS https证书是一种数字证书,用于保证iOS设备与服务器之间的通信安全。在iOS设备与服务器之间进行数据传输时,https证书可以确保数据传输的完整性、机密性和真实性,防止黑客攻击、数据泄露和篡改等安全问题。本文将详细介绍iOS https证书的获
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4